From its passion for antiquity to its contrast with the Middle Ages, the Italian Rinascimento represents a turning point inWestern history. The goal of this travel course is to introduce students firsthand to the art, architecture, literature, and history of Renaissance Italy. Prerequisite: Permission of the instructor. Offered occasionally inMay Term.
